Job Description
Job Description
A developer with 4+ year of experience with GO (manage Goroutines), that has experience working with MongoDB & SQL. Has knowledge of microservices. Has experience working with Kafka.
Strong written and communication skills with proven fluency in English. Excellent verbal and communication skills
Knowledge of various Go frameworks and tools
Understanding of Go Routine and Channel patterns
Experience with Stringer, Gos code generation tools
Experience working with distributed systems with Kafka or similar.
Experience working with SQL queries
Familiarity with database technologies such as MySQL, Oracle, and MongoDB
Hands-on experience with code Git.
Knowledge of a Microservices based architecture and Cloud Computing (GCP, AWS, Azure, others)
Passionate about learning new tools, languages, philosophies, and workflows
Nice to have: API testing with Karate
Responsibilities for GO Engineer
Will play a key role in architectural design
Understand software requirements and translate them into high-performance products
Create robust, scalable, and reusable code
Coordinate with stakeholders and decision-makers to test and improve services
Provide analytical approaches to solve various problems
Troubleshoot issues where needed
Code back-end components and integrate applications to other web services
Create unit test of any API developed
Location - can work from home
Timings - India working time